Puscifer Gets The Sir Mix-A-Lot Treatment
. Vice is hosting a preview of one of the tracks, the Sir Mix-A-Lot's remix of the title track to Puscifer's 2011 album "Conditions of My Parole." Check it out here. Puscifer mastermind Maynard James Keenan had this to say about the remix album, "All Re-Mixed Up is the continuation of the Puscifer tradition to release alternate versions, reworks, and remixes of what we consider initial thoughts. "For instance, Carina Round was nervous about how to approach her version of 'Telling Ghosts.' Mat Mitchell put her at ease by asking her to think of it as a song half written, advising her to 'now write the other half.' "It's extremely liberating in the digital age to approach composing and creating in this manner. Infinite paths to explore, reinterpret, and re-present."
